February 18, 20179 yr Hey SLI Users, This is a very odd behavior that I just saw with Oculus Home and Nvidia Drivers. I have SLI enabled but as soon as I start Prepar3d (with Rift being connected) by default - Oculus home runs too. As soon as the Oculus home runs, it kills the P3D's SLI even though NVIDA control panel will say SLI is enabled.I can see it in the graphs of MSI Afterburner - the 2nd video card just goes idle.Now if I have disable Oculus services and runtime and just run P3D on the monitor, then the SLI is working on full blast.Since, the only way to use P3D with VR is with Flyinside for the time being. February 18, 20179 yr Author I believe there is a work around - even though Nvidia SLI indicator is not showing but the graphs in MSI afterburner are showing activity when the following steps are done in sequence.1) First run oculus client and do not close it2) Now run Flyinside and only then I see activity being used up on the SLI.
